Product Introduction
Functional sulfur-containing silanes are widely used in rubber processing, adhesives, composite materials, metal surface treatment, and construction waterproofing, among other fields. Sulfur silanes, which are a type of functional silane with sulfur as the main functional group, are the most widely used functional silanes. They are primarily used in the rubber industry, where they can effectively enhance the bonding between carbon black fillers and rubber molecules an promote rubber vulcanization. Additionally, they have coupling agent, accelerator, and vulcanizing agent properties and have become an important raw material for the production of radial tires.
Product List
Product Type | Chemical Name | CAS NO | EC NO | Purity | Function | Application |
Crosile® 69 | Bis [3-(triethoxysilyl) propyl] tetrasulfide | 40372-72-3 | 254-896-5 | 22% Sulfur Conc |
» Improve the modulus and tensile strength of the rubber » Reduce the viscosity of the rubber compound » Save the energy consumption of the process |
Rubber, tyre |
Crosile® 75 | Bis(3-triethoxysilylpropyl)disulfane | 56706-10-6 | 260-350-7 | 15% Sulfur Conc | ||
Crosile® 264 | Thiocyanicacid,3-(triethoxysilyl) propylester | 34708-08-2 | 252-161-3 | ≥96% |
» Improve the dispersion of fillers in rubber » Improve the wear resistance, elasticity |
|
Crosile® 966 | Mono Sulfur Silane | N.A. | N.A. | ≥97% | » Greatly improved rolling resistance ratings | |
Crosile® 965 | Mono Sulfur Silane | N.A. | N.A. | 3.3% Sulfur Conc | » The reinforcing silica with the rubber molecules | |
Crosile® 970 | 3-Mercaptopropylmethyldimethoxysilane | 31001-77-1 | 250-426-8 | ≥98% | » Improve the properties of mineral-filled elastomers | |
Crosile® 1891 | 3-Mercaptopropyltriethoxysilane | 14814-09-6 | 238-883-1 | ≥97% | » Improve physical and mechanical properties of vulcanizates | Filler Modified, rubber, Silicone oil modifier, sealant |
Crosile® 189 | 3-Mercaptopropyltrimethoxysilane | 4420-74-0 | 224-588-5 | ≥97% | » Improve the corrosion resistance and oxidation resistance of the surface |
Application
Sulfur Silane Coupling Agent Crosile® is a type of organosilane compound that contains both sulfur and silicon elements in its molecular structure. As a coupling agent, it is commonly used in the surface treatment of inorganic materials, such as silica, glass, and metals, to enhance the interfacial adhesion between the inorganic material and organic polymers.
The sulfur element in the molecule of sulfur silane coupling agent can react with inorganic surfaces and form strong covalent bonds, while the organic functional groups can react with organic polymers, providing a chemical bridge between the inorganic material and the organic matrix. This chemical bonding improves the mechanical properties and adhesion strength of the resulting composite material.
Sulfur silane coupling agents are widely used in the preparation of rubber, plastic, and composite materials to improve their mechanical properties, such as tensile strength, tear strength, and abrasion resistance. They are also used in the formulation of coatings and adhesives to enhance their adhesion to various substrates.
Overall, sulfur silane coupling agents are versatile and effective tools in the surface modification of inorganic materials, which can improve the properties and performance of various materials and products.
